:lol: Oh dear. I got a cheap chopping board from the poundstore and I cover it with baking paper to maintain a smooth texture. I also use surgical gloves to handle the clay to prevent finger print marks and keep my hands clean :) The major problem is dropping tiny bits on the carpet and then accidentally rubbing it in :oops: I might have a rainbow carpet thing going on :lol:
